    摘要: An improved powder particle supply and transport apparatus and method include a hopper filled with powder particles, an ejection chamber spaced from the hopper and a movable conveying member with a plurality of cavities formed therein. During operation, the conveying member moves the cavities between the hopper and the chamber, and the cavities are filled with powder particles at the hopper and emptied of powder particles at the chamber. An ejector nozzle sprays pressurized air into the chamber toward an aligned outlet, thereby to: 1) create negative pressure in the chamber to draw powder particles from the cavities as the cavities are moved therethrough; and 2) transport powder particles through the outlet to a spray gun. Additional structure may be used to assure complete powder filling of the cavities at the hopper and/or complete powder emptying of the cavities in the chamber. The invention achieves supply and transport of uniform and stable quantities of powder particles to a spray gun, even over very small units of time, regardless of powder particle size and/or cohesive properties.

    摘要: Methods and apparatus are disclosed for spraying powder into the interior of welded hollow can bodies from a spray gun mounted to the welding arm of a can forming machine. The spray gun can either apply a stripe of highly charged powder on the welded seam areas of hollow can bodies, or can simultaneously apply a coating of powder having a first thickness on the longitudinally welded seam areas and a second thickness less than the first thickness on the remainder of the interior surface. Air is vented off from the powder flow being transported through the welding arm so that the powder to air ratio is increased. Air is introduced at the downstream end of the welding arm to provide a suction force to help draw the powder flow through the welding arm and to increase the velocity of the powder flow for better tribo charging of the powder in the gun and to improve spray pattern stability. A flow of cleaning air through the powder spray gun prevents powder from collecting on the front surface of an offset nozzle secured to the spray gun. The gun assembly is affectively grounded to prevent arcing, and has an exterior shape which has been geometrically configured to improve powder coating of the can. A collector hood surrounds an input conveyor on which cans are transported while being spray coated and an output conveyor which removes the cans at a higher speed than at which they traveled on the input conveyor. The collector hood has two operating conditions for collecting oversprayed powder from between the cans during the spraying operation or directly from the gun when the cans are not being sent down the line.

    摘要: Methods and apparatus for spraying a liquid or hot melt material involve placing the material in a plurality of parallel grooves arranged across the entire width of a movable member and then causing a compressed gas to impinge upon the material in the grooves, thereby to spray the material from the grooves toward a substrate, as by extending, fiberizing or atomizing the material, or by mixing a gas with the material. For some materials of relatively high viscosity, a scraper is used to scrape the material from the grooves, and the compressed gas impinges the material while it is on the scraper, thereby to cause spraying. This provides a wide band deposition of a liquid or hot melt material with uniform material distribution across the entire width, along with improved ability to quantify the amount of material deposited on the substrate.
